Description
A magnetometry survey was conducted on 34ha of land at Manor Farm, Irby in the Marsh, to inform the proposed construction of a solar farm. A number of anomalies representing possible pre-modern ditches and pits were identified across the site, including a dense cluster of pits in the northeastern corner of the site. A dense zone of strong magnetic response in the centre of the site may represent a former structure. Anomalies corresponding to field boundaries depicted on historic mapping were also noted. {1}
A subsequent programme of trial trenching did not confirm the presence of any of the possible features noted in this survey, and four archaeological features that were noted in the evaluation were not identified by the geophysics.
